HPLC is a sort of column chromatography that pumps at large stress a sample (analyte) dissolved in the solvent (cellular period) by way of a column using an immobilized chromatographic packing content (stationary period). The Qualities on the sample along with the solvent, as well as the nature of your stationary section, ascertain the retention time with the analytes, or how briskly they pass through the column. Because the sample passes with the column, analytes getting the strongest interactions With all the stationary phase exit the column the slowest, meaning they show the longest retention periods. In distinction, samples demonstrating minor interaction Using the column product elute immediately and therefore are Therefore characterised by shorter retention instances.

Find out more GPC and SEC Columns In SEC columns, smaller molecules in the sample should be able to enter the pores on the porous media, reside there longer, or enter far more pores much more typically. Then again, much larger molecules from the sample tend to be more limited in the size of pores they will enter, enter fewer generally, or just bypass the pores If they're way too large to enter the pores.
